Cinema Movie: Gulliver's Travel (3D)



Release Date: 23 December 2010
Language: English
Subtitle: Info Not Available
Genre: Comedy
Running Time: 1 Hour 28 Minutes
Director: Rob Letterman
Cast: Amanda Peet, Emily Blunt, Jack Black, Jason Segel


Synopsis:
The big-screen adaptation of "Gulliver's Travels" has Jack Black taking on the title role of Lemuel Gulliver, a free-spirited travel writer. During an assignment to the Bermuda Triangle, he suddenly finds himself a giant among men when he is washed ashore on the hidden island of Liliput, home to a population of industrious, yet tiny, people.
